Stroud 5
Cheltenham 2
SAM NORMAN bagged a hat-trick in a 5-2 victory over Cheltenham at Stratford Park as Stroud picked up their second win of the season.
Stroud 2nds 1
Leominster 7
GOING away with 10 was always going to test Stroud L2 with their 4-4-1 formation. Centre-backs Hannah Scott and Molley Combe deftly picked up any loose attacking players.
Leominster however soon found the extra player an advantage, scoring four times in the first-half.
The second-half, saw Stroud dominate with the majority of the play in Stroud's attacking half,Tracey Morris crossed to Esme Clarke giving Stroud a well deserved goal.
Despite two further short corner strikes from Jenny Howarth, Leominster responded scoring three more on the break.
Star players: Morris and Scott.
